Contractor note: per-message deflate is disabled on the signing channel; CPU cost and context-takeover risk outweigh bandwidth savings, so do not re-enable it during the ceremony. Verify compression flags read false in both gateway configs before generating keys. After both custodians confirm the flag state and the HSM session opens cleanly, seal the shard envelopes. The sealed-envelope recovery passphrase used to reconstruct the ceremony state is recorded immediately below this item.

vault phrase of haweg-taduf = ralath-ralael

## Configuration

The Proctorline queue worker reads everything from a single env file, so there's not much to trip over. QUEUE_CONCURRENCY defaults to 4, which is plenty for a normal exam window; bump it during finals week at Northgale Academy if sessions back up. REVIEW_TIMEOUT_SECONDS controls how long a flagged session waits before escalation. The worker also needs a signing secret to authenticate with the queue broker, defined on the next line.

secret setting of kawig-bafog: LEDGER_TOKEN13=000f754b73e91

## Building Access — Spares Room (Hullbrook Annex)

Contractors: the spare hardware room is down the east corridor on the ground floor, third door on the left. Sign in at the front desk first and grab a visitor lanyard. Anything you take out, jot it in the blue logbook — yes, even the little stuff. The door self-locks, so don't wedge it. To get in, punch in the code below.

staff pass of hagug-taguf = bdg-HJ-9

## Tuning

The receipt mailer (Almsgate) batches donation receipts and sends through the Thornquay relay. On-call: if the queue backs up, resist the urge to crank batch size — the relay rate-limits per connection, and bigger batches just mean bigger retries. Scale worker count first, then shorten the flush interval. Dedupe window must stay longer than the retry horizon or donors get duplicate receipts, which generates tickets. All knobs live in one place and are read at worker start. Current production values follow.

tuning table, kajop-yafof:
QUOTAS = {
    "wenath": 10,
    "ulaael": 5,
}